What Causes Windows to Mist? To comprehend how to repair a misted window, one should first comprehend how modern insulating glass units (IGUs) are built. An IGU consists of 2 or 3 panes of glass separated by a spacer bar. This spacer bar is filled with a desiccant-- a drying representative developed to absorb any residual moisture caught during manufacturing. https://dok.kompot.si/s/hrzfi8Cp4K is then hermetically sealed to keep outdoors air and wetness out. With time, however, things go wrong. Age: Most double-glazed units have a life expectancy of 10 to 20 years. As sealants age, they lose their flexibility and fracture, permitting outdoors air to seep in. Poor Installation: If a window was improperly set up-- possibly doing not have correct drain channels in the frame or subjected to twisting forces-- the seals can fail too soon. Frame Movement: Houses settle in time. Moving lumber or uPVC frames can put excessive stress on the glass systems, ultimately breaking the airtight seal. When the seal fails, moisture-laden air enters the cavity. When the temperature level drops outside, this moisture condenses on the cold interior surfaces of the glass, producing that familiar fogged-up appearance that can not be cleaned away due to the fact that it is on the within. Repair vs. Replacement: Understanding the Options When property owners discover misting, their first fear is that they will need to pay out countless pounds to change all the window frames in your home. Thankfully, that is hardly ever the case. There are generally two paths to take when dealing with misted windows: fixing the existing system or changing the glass. 1. The Repair Route (Defogging/ Venting) Some specialized companies offer a "defogging" service. This includes drilling small holes into the glass or the frame, rinsing the interior with a chemical service to eliminate mineral deposits, and setting up a one-way micro-valve that allows trapped wetness to leave. Pros: Generally less expensive upfront; faster than waiting for a customized glass pane to be produced. Cons: It does not bring back the insulating gas (like argon) that was initially inside the unit; the thermal effectiveness remains jeopardized; the tiny holes or valves can often show up. 2. The Replacement Route (Pane Replacement) The industry requirement and most effective long-term solution for a misted window is changing the IGU (the sealed glass system) while leaving the existing frame intact. Pros: Restores 100% of the window's original thermal performance; includes a fresh warranty; looks brand name brand-new; no loss of insulating gas. Cons: Slightly more costly than a simple drill-and-vent repair work, though still a fraction of the cost of changing the whole window frame. Step-by-Step: What to Expect During an IGU Replacement For those selecting the most reputable method-- replacing the sealed glass system-- the procedure is remarkably fast, tidy, and non-invasive. Expert glaziers usually follow these actions: Measurement: A service technician goes to the home to determine the precise measurements of the glass, the thickness of the panes, and the width of the spacer bar. Production: A brand-new custom-sealed unit is ordered or fabricated to requirements. Bead Removal: On the day of installation, the glazier carefully pops out the interior or exterior glazing beads (the strips of uPVC, aluminum, or wood holding the glass in location). Unit Extraction: The old, misted glass unit is raised out of the frame. Cleanup and Preparation: The refund (the recess where the glass sits) is cleaned up, and setting blocks are adjusted to make sure the new glass sits uniformly. Setup: The new IGU is placed into the frame, and the glazing beads are snapped back into location. The entire process usually takes less than an hour per window, indicating minimal disruption to the home. Can You DIY Misted Window Repair? While the internet is complete of DIY hacks-- varying from using hair dryers to blast the edges of the frame to purchasing home-remedy defogging packages-- DIY repair work of misted double glazing is generally not suggested. Loss of Warranty: Attempting to fix the seal yourself will void any existing manufacturer guarantees. Risk of Breakage: Removing glass beads and managing large panes of glass without expert suction tools brings a high risk of shattering the glass or causing injury. Short-term Results: Even if a DIY kit clears the fog briefly, without recreating a true hermetic seal and using correct desiccant, the moisture will undoubtedly return within a couple of days or weeks. Avoiding Future Misting While all double-glazing seals will ultimately stop working provided adequate time, property owners can take steps to take full advantage of the lifespan of their windows: Ensure Proper Ventilation: High indoor humidity can accelerate condensation concerns if seals are already jeopardized. Usage extractor fans in bathroom and kitchens, and keep trickle vents open. Prevent Harsh Chemicals: When cleaning up windows, prevent utilizing abrasive scrapers or harsh chemical solvents near the rubber gaskets and silicone seals, as these can deteriorate the material faster. Check for Drainage: Ensure that the weep holes at the bottom of the window frames are kept clear of dirt and particles, avoiding water from pooling around the base of the glass units. Buy Quality: When buying replacement units, go with reliable manufacturers that use high-performance dual-seal systems and offer robust service warranties (preferably 10 years).
